The Naccarato Heraldry: Surname History and Coat of Arms

The surname Naccarato is believed to have originated from the medieval term naccaro, which means "drummer" in Italian. This term can be traced back to the Arabic word Naqqara, which refers to a type of drum. The surname Nacar appears to have its roots in the Neapolitan region of Italy.

Naccarato, on the other hand, is a surname that hails from Calabria, specifically in the province of Cosenza. This region, located in southern Italy, is known for its rich history and cultural heritage. The surname Naccarato may have been associated with a family or individual who was connected to drumming or music, reflecting the medieval origins of the name.
